Output d58f69f77888122c3e1ca0e00a6f1d4dfa18783564e7f14d642e8d740922620b:2

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 5495d805b61561252cd1ce0531b178e71569c9ab
address
bc1q2j2aspdkz4sj2tx3ecznrvtcuu2knjdtweswhs
transaction
d58f69f77888122c3e1ca0e00a6f1d4dfa18783564e7f14d642e8d740922620b
confirmations
273881
spent
true